What is Blogosphere?

August 3, 2008 by Amit Bhawani

The blogosphere is a phenomenon that the internet world is experiencing today. The name that was initially used as a joke around a decade ago has gained currency all around the world. Basically it was coined to describe the interconnection between the millions of blogs on the internet. The use of the word today is not limited to humor rather people have seriously begun to use this term for this existing relationship and many are analyzing the impacts that the blogosphere has had on journalism in general.

The word blogosphere seems to be inspired by the word logosphere which is actually derived from the ancient Greek word logos and sphere. This phenomenon seeks to describe the world of information which has come about as a result of the modern means of communications. In the same way the word blogosphere seeks to describe the universe of blogs. It is common knowledge that the word blog has been derived from the term web log. Although blogs have been around on the internet for quite some time now their nature and purpose has evolved over time. The blogosphere is exploding so it seems and it is unlikely that this explosion is going to seize anytime soon. The reasons for blogging are many such as a product launch, expression of personal thought, publishing academic researches and written works, to hold discussions on various topics, news and anything else that your mind can think of.

Although in principle a blob is an expression of an individual. It is run by a single author who writes all his posts and keeps updating them gradually. Obviously there is no hard and fast rule as such and some blogs may even have a handful of writers. Readers always have the chance to interact in some way or another through posting their comments and suggestions on these blogs.

When it comes to understanding the blogosphere we may consider it to be the social culture that is stemming out of the blog mass. There are many services that help different blogs connect with each other. Hence authors of one post have the chance to link with other posts. The author can also post comments on other blogs with links carrying the reader back to his post. Another aspect is that of developing a list of favorite blogs which is also known as the blogroll. This solid connection between the various blogs makes it easy to transfer information at good speed.

So how does information spread all over the blogosphere? Basically when a blog posts something which appeals to other bloggers they have a chance to post their reactionary comments. Other readers will post their comments on the comments of the other bloggers and hence soon the information will have spread across the blogosphere. This is the most powerful aspect of blogging and people are just beginning to realize the widespread impacts that the blogosphere has on many aspects of life that lie outside the retrospect of blogging and the internet for that matter.
